What's Clarendon Like?

There's a lot visitors like about Clarendon, especially its restaurants. You can take time to discover this walkable neighborhood's shops and monuments. Take time to see the sights like Arlington City Hall while you're here. Popular sights worth seeing in the larger area include White House and Arlington National Cemetery.

How to Get to Clarendon

Flying to:

  • Ronald Reagan Washington National Airport (DCA), 3.7 mi (6 km) from Clarendon
  • College Park, MD (CGS), 11 mi (17.8 km) from Clarendon
  • Gaithersburg, MD (GAI-Montgomery County Airpark), 19.7 mi (31.8 km) from Clarendon

Getting to Clarendon on Metro

Stations in the neighborhood include:

  • Clarendon Metrorail Station
  • Courthouse Station

When Is the Best Time to Visit Arlington?

  • Hottest months: July, August, June, September (average 76°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, March (average 40°F)
  • Rainiest months: July, August, September, June (average 5 inches of rainfall)
